Typical Causes of Glass Door Damage
Before diving into repair work, it helps to comprehend what causes glass doors to fail in the first location. Some of the most frequent culprits include:
- Thermal Stress: Extreme temperature variations can trigger glass to expand and contract unevenly, leading to spontaneous breakage.
- Accidental Impact: Ranging from children playing inside to moving heavy furnishings, blunt force is the leading reason for shattered or cracked glass.
- Hardware Failure: Rollers, tracks, hinges, and locks sustain a high volume of friction and weight. Gradually, misaligned tracks or damaged rollers can cause the glass panel to jam, shatter, or scrape against the frame.
- Weathering and Age: Exposure to wetness, wind, and UV rays can break down the seals of double-pane glass, leading to condensation accumulation, fogging, and frame rot.
Repair vs. Replacement: Making the Right Call
Among the most typical problems residential or commercial property owners deal with is whether to repair a harmed door or purchase a new installation. While repair doors work are typically more economical, security should always come first.
When to Repair:
- Minor Scratches: Surface-level scratches can often be rubbed out using customized glass polishing substances.
- Hardware Issues: If the glass itself is totally undamaged, however the door is challenging to slide, won't lock appropriately, or makes a grinding noise, changing the rollers, tracks, or lock system is typically enough.
- Single-Pane Cracks: A small hairline fracture on a single pane of glass can in some cases be temporarily supported with resin, though total glass replacement is frequently suggested for durability.
When to Replace:
- Shattered Safety Glass: If tempered or laminated glass shatters into a spiderweb pattern or small granules, it can not be mended and need to be replaced immediately.
- Failed Insulated Glass Units (IGUs): If condensation appears between the panes of a double glazed repairs- or triple-pane door, the airtight seal has stopped working. While some business offer defogging services, changing the glass unit is the only permanent solution.
- Severe Frame Damage: If the structural frame holding the glass is deformed, rotted, or structurally compromised, a full door replacement may be required.

2. For how long does it require to change a damaged glass door? If the glass is a basic size that the service technician brings in stock, the replacement can typically be finished in 1 to 2 hours. However, if the glass requires to be custom-ordered(such as specialty tinted, laminated, or extra-large tempered glass), the turn-around time can range from 3 to 10 company days, throughout which a short-term board-up will be needed. 3. Does property owners insurance cover glass door repair work? In most cases, yes. If the damage is triggered by a covered danger-- such as an extreme storm, vandalism, or a burglary-- homeowners insurance coverage will often cover the cost of repairs minus your deductible. However, if the damage is due to wear and tear, absence of upkeep, or structural moving, insurance typically will not cover it. Constantly inspect your specific policy details. 4. What is tempered glass, and why is it lawfully needed for doors? Tempered glass is a type
of safety glass processed by regulated thermal or chemical treatments to increase its strength compared to regular glass. When broken, it shatters into little, blunt oval pebbles rather than sharp, jagged fragments, dramatically decreasing the danger of severe lacerations. Building regulations practically generally need security glazing in all doors and locations close to floor level.
